Why Rowlands Castle is different

Estate-village floors reward a patient hand.

The Rowlands Castle housing stock divides cleanly along three lines and the wood-floor brief shifts with each. The Edwardian and late-Victorian villas around the Green — The Green itself, Links Lane, Castle Road and the upper end of Whichers Gate — were built generously, with high ceilings, proper sub-floor void clearance and original hardwood block parquet under what is now usually carpet and underlay; we’ve pulled it back and brought it home plenty of times, and the layout of those bigger villas suits a herringbone or chevron re-lay if the original block has gone past restoration.

The brick-and-flint Victorian terraces stepping down Bowes Hill, Manor Lodge Road and Redhill Road typically have softwood pine floorboards over hand-cut joists with very little void clearance, and we always survey by lifting a discreet board first — gentle gap-filling with traditional slivers and a satin hardwax-oil finish keeps the floor reading as original to anyone not looking with a torch.

For the brick-and-flint estate cottages out toward Finchdean, Forestside and Idsworth we’ll run a moisture-meter pass over every subfloor (the heavy beech canopy keeps humidity higher than coast-side properties), acclimatise the boards on-site first where we’re laying solid wood, and bring sample boards in oak, walnut and reclaimed pine so the species can be matched to the room before a single block is cut.

Can you lay a herringbone engineered oak floor with a plank border, like the one in your Rowlands Castle projects?
Absolutely — that exact spec (herringbone field, flush plank perimeter board into the skirting line) is one of the more popular briefs in the Edwardian villas around the Green and through the bigger Bowes Hill houses, and it’s the exact install featured in our Rowlands Castle projects above. The engineered core is dimensionally stable, so there’s no acclimatisation wait — we dry-lay it for your eye before fixing, then finish in your choice of matt or low-sheen hardwax oil. Do you cover the Stansted Estate hamlets — Finchdean, Forestside and Idsworth?
Yes — the brick-and-flint estate cottages out toward Finchdean, Forestside and Idsworth are firmly inside our regular Rowlands Castle patch. The heavy beech canopy through Stansted Forest keeps humidity higher than coast-side properties, so we always run a moisture-meter pass over the subfloor before quoting, and where we’re laying solid wood we acclimatise the boards on-site first.
